Swords
- Life Challenges - Element Air
Ace of Swords
- The old order changes. Dramatic change. Strong beginning.
Sweeping change. May seem initially negative. New circumstances.
Out of evil something good will come. Strong signal of powerful good
or evil, intentionally brought about. Can be epitome of justice or
epitome of wrath.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Cowardice,
neglect, evil.
Numerology - 1 represents
a beginning, start, birth, new cycle.
Two of Swords
- Tension and anxiety. Ignoring strife and conflict. Hoping
it will go away. Not acknowledging problems. Balance of two
strong ideas. Being caught in a storm. Extent modified by surrounding
cards.
Reversed - Confusion,
not knowing what to do.
Numerology - 2 represents
duality, the combing of two 1's, the concept of self and other.
Three of Swords
- Tension released. Heart broken. Disappointment. Sadness.
Inevitability. Loss.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Recovery
from a loss.
Numerology - 3 is
the number of the triad (triangle), an important religious symbol.
It generally means cooperation, peace, harmony, success.
Four of Swords
- Recuperation, convalescence. Time for relaxation and release of
tension. Time has come to rest for a while. A period of quiet
after the storm.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Unrest,
nervousness, absence, sorrow.
Numerology - 4 represents
completion. It is the number of order and structure. It represents
father, mother, son, daughter - the completion of family. There are
4 compass directions and 4 elements. It represents material
reality.
Five of Swords
- Accept victory and defeat. Warning for treachery, deceit, arrogance.
Something bigger than you in your life. Assess the strength of your
opponent. Turn away if necessary. Stay away from situation with
no hope of victory. Swallow pride and move out of bad situation. Spite,
unrest, vileness of nature. Failure, anxiety, defeat. Extent
mod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Being
childish or petty. Regrets impeding progress.
Numerology - 5 is
the midpoint between 0 and 10 and therefore represents a mid-point.
Usually an unstable number. Turning point or change in the air.
The pentagram has 5 stars depicting the head and outstretched arms and legs.
Six of Swords
- Move away from strife. Find an agreeable solution. Move either
physically or mentally from problems. Calm after the storm.
Extend modified by surrounding cards. Travel, probably over
water.
Reversed - Stagnation,
not going anywhere.
Numerology - 6 represents
the resolution of the unsettled state of 5. It represents new balance,
harmony, cooperation.
Seven of Swords
- Time for tact rather than aggression. Stealth or underhandedness.
Discretion. Wisdom of acting with caution. Don't reveal your
whole hand. Use caution about your intentions or feelings. Someone
revealing your secrets. Someone taking something from you at your
expense.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Someone doing something dishonorable or dishonest. Someone
lying.
Numerology - 7 is the number of spiritualism or introspection. It
means action, movement, or change for good or bad.
Eight of Swords
- Difficulties in becoming free from restriction. The end of old or
inappropriate ways. Damned if you do and damned if you don't.
Disadvantages either way you turn. Look for signs and realize that
you are not trapped. Frustration. The need for patience.
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- You will
find the way out of tough situation.
Numerology - 8 represents
material accomplishment, success, power.
Nine of Swords
- Unfounded fears and nightmares. The situation is not as bad as you
fear. The thing you fear most has not happened yet, but you are afraid.
The feeling of impotence. The feeling of isolation and helplessness.
Feelings of doom, failure, guilt.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Feelings
of doom, but not as severe.
Numerology - Nine
is the last single digit in the series 1-10. It signals near-completion
of a cycle or wisdom gained at the end of a cycle.
Ten of Swords
- The end of a situation or phase. End of relationship or job.
Leaving home. Changes in attitudes. Disruption. Failure.
Insecurity. Abrupt end to something that is not working anymore.
Being stabbed in the back by others. The end of a tragic situation.
Find a way to take advantage of this change. Extent modified by surrounding
cards.
Reversed - Freedom
from the torment. Surviving in hard times.
Numerology - 10
represents the final ending or goal. The cycle has ended and a new
cycle is beginning.
Page of Swords
- Young woman with light hair and blue eyes. New beginnings
mentally. Idle chatter and gossip. The first stages of a relationship.
Mundane chatter that leads to something more. New idea that needs
time and attention. Look ahead and solidify ideas. Wisdom and
strength not apparent at first.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Inattention,
bursts of temper, uneven personality, frivolousness.
Knight of Swords
- Young man with dark hair and eyes. Welcome changes that may be disruptive.
Someone entering life and causing disruption, then abruptly leaving.
Someone single-minded and preoccupied with one thing. Shake-up of
the status quo. New mental development. Changes through study
or job. Knight in shining armor. Someone who sweeps you off
your feet.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Mood
swings, uneven temper.
Zodiac Sign
- Gemini
Queen of Swords
- A woman with gray hair and brown eyes. Suffering with dignity and
resignation. One who knows pain but bears it with dignity. Civilized
and cool and avoids ugly scenes. Disappointment and discouragement
when reality is not ideal. Courageous. Idealistic. Aloof.
No shows of fear or dismay. Determined person of power, but who has
barriers.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Mood
swings, uneven temper, narrow-minded, cruel, deceitful but with friendly
exterior.
Zodiac Sign - Aquarius
King of Swords
- A man with brown hair and brown eyes. Authority figure. Firm
but fair. Intellectual abilities. Truth and social justice.
Someone who outwits his opponents with wit and intellect. Can
be domineering. Extent modified by surrounding cards.
Reversed - Someone
who angers easily and is out of control, selfish, and cruel.
Zodiac Sign - Libra.
